Web6 de abr. de 2024 · 6. Medical Equipment and Imaging. Computers are widely used to operate medical machinery that conducts crucial medical tests including ultrasonography, CT scans, MRIs, blood tests, etc. Doctors also utilise computers to display their findings and describe the illness and course of therapy. WebOver the years, artificial intelligence (AI)–enabled computer vision and data analytics have transformed medical robots, expanding their capabilities into many other areas of healthcare. Robots are now used not only in the operating room but also in clinical settings to support healthcare workers and enhance patient care.
